**China Oncology Information Systems Market Drivers**

**Rising Incidence of Cancer in China**

The increasing incidence of cancer in China is a significant driver for the China Oncology Information Systems Market industry. According to the National Cancer Center of China, the number of new cancer cases in 2020 was approximately 4.57 million, which translates to an annual increase of around 15% over the past decade. This alarming trend is expected to fuel the demand for advanced oncology information systems, enabling better patient management, treatment planning, and overall care coordination among healthcare providers.The diagnostic and treatment protocols made by prominent institutions, like the Chinese Society of Clinical Oncology are continuously being advanced.

This, in turn, raises the need for highly developed information systems to assist the medical practitioners in efficiently attending to the increasing patient population.

**Government Initiatives and Investments in Healthcare**

The Chinese government is heavily investing in the healthcare sector, particularly in oncology care. The 'Healthy China 2030' initiative aims to increase healthcare accessibility and quality, focusing on cancer prevention and control. Reports from the Ministry of Health indicate that funding for cancer research and healthcare infrastructure has grown by approximately 10% annually, driving demand for oncology information systems. Organizations like the Chinese Medical Association are also involved in promoting this initiative, advocating for improved healthcare technologies that align with national policy goals, thereby enhancing the market potential for oncology information systems.

## Market Drivers

### Rising Cancer Incidence

The oncology information-systems market in China is experiencing growth due to the rising incidence of cancer. According to the National Cancer Center, cancer cases in China are projected to reach approximately 4.6 million by 2025. This alarming trend necessitates advanced information systems to manage patient data, treatment plans, and outcomes effectively. As healthcare providers seek to enhance their capabilities in oncology care, the demand for sophisticated information systems is likely to increase. The integration of these systems can facilitate better patient management and improve treatment efficacy, thereby driving the market forward. Furthermore, the increasing awareness of cancer screening and early detection is expected to contribute to the growth of the oncology information-systems market, as more patients seek timely interventions.

### Growing Focus on Data Security and Compliance

Data security and compliance are becoming paramount in the oncology information-systems market in China. With the increasing digitization of healthcare data, concerns regarding patient privacy and data breaches are on the rise. Regulatory bodies are implementing stricter guidelines to ensure the protection of sensitive health information. Consequently, healthcare organizations are compelled to invest in oncology information systems that prioritize data security and comply with regulations. This focus on security not only protects patient information but also enhances the credibility of healthcare providers. As a result, the oncology information-systems market is likely to expand as organizations seek to adopt secure and compliant solutions.
